AI Summary
-
Establishes a Prescription Pain Medication Awareness Program within the Department of Health to educate the public and health care practitioners about risks of controlled substance pain medications
-
Requires a public health education media campaign by September 1, 2012, including an internet website with information on opioid risks, addiction resources, and proper medication disposal locations
-
Mandates creation of a work group by June 1, 2012, composed of experts in palliative care, chronic pain management, and addiction medicine to develop continuing medical education recommendations and training materials for health care professionals
-
Directs the work group to provide outreach to health care professional organizations to promote continuing medical education on appropriate prescribing practices, with recommendations submitted by January 1, 2013
-
Requires annual reports to the Governor and legislature starting March 1, 2013, detailing opioid overdose deaths, emergency room utilization, addiction services usage, and recommendations to reduce opioid addiction
Legislative Description
Establishes a prescription pain medication awareness program within the department of health to educate the public and health care practitioners about the risks associated with prescribing and taking controlled substance pain medications.
